A Beginners Guide to Concrete Surface Preparation

The process of concrete surface preparation is the beginning step for properly achieving beautiful surface refinishing, whether it be polished concrete, epoxy coatings, or decorative concrete finishes. The purpose of restoring the surface appearance of concrete by either using concrete treatments or a new protective coating application is the process referred to as  surface preparation , or simply put, surface prep .

Concrete surfaces are to be prepared to a specific profile to create an open-pore structure all while removing any sharp edges, surface inconsistencies and protrusions as well as any surface contaminants that could still be around. Projects typically require a personalized specification requirement for each surface preparation process.

Surface preparation will rid any surface of any of the following:

  • Pre-existing coatings
  • Surface bumps and imperfections
  • Residue and contaminants
  • Organic matter
  • Surface cracks
  • Oxidants

Remove Old Coatings

Surfaces that are going to be re-coated or refinished with treatment must first have all pre-existing coatings and surface applications removed completely. This removal avoids the result of future problems happening due to the application of new coatings and treatments, which may include failed layers, peeling, flaking, or bubbling. Epoxy removal tools are commonly used for this task, including diamond grinding cup wheels and grinding metals.

Remove Surface Contaminants like Chlorides, Acids, and Oils

Industrial settings contain various maintenance products like motor oil, grease, or other industrial-grade lubricants. Thus, it is no surprise that surfaces in environments that are industrial get exposed to such products. Although these products keep equipment working at maximum efficiency, they can adversely affect the surrounding substrate and/or the bond for any existing surface coating.

Concrete cleaners and degreasers are formulated to adequately clean and remove contamination from concrete surfaces. Finding the proper cleaner will cut your preparation time in half while reducing the spread of bacteria and ensuring you are healthy, safe, and protected.

Remove the Loose Parts of the Surface

Do not forget to completely remove parts of the substrate that are susceptible to flaking or crumbling before applying surface applications, or else it may fail. Removing loose parts of the substrate, from flaking paint to surface cracks, and even masonry byproducts that have broken away over time from their initial application can easily be achieved by using a high-performance concrete grinder and dust collector vacuum combination system.

Ensure that the Newly Prepared Concrete Surfaces are Dry

If applied when still not dry, surface applications will almost definitely have difficulties adhering to surfaces. Pinholes are bound to develop or even small holes could form when evaporation forms gasses that generate under the surface application. Aside from this, condensation on the bare surface can result in contamination build-up of bacteria flash corrosion, continuing to progress even under a newly applied coating.

Profile the Surface Accurately

Accurately profiling surfaces almost always results in longer-lasting concrete finishes. Although variations depend on specifications, such as the needed amount or size of profile, test results have shown that nearly all surface applications that have been accurately profiled established the most effective applications. Re-profiling the substrate to meet certain specifications is a MUST when achieving the most ideal finished surfaces. One of the most preferred procedures for surface preparation is concrete grinding .
